Что такое криптография: задачи, проблемы и направления внедрения

Что такое криптография: задачи, проблемы и направления внедрения

Криптография представляет собой науку о способах защиты сведений от незаконного проникновения. Ключевая цель криптографии кроется в обеспечении приватности сведений при их транспортировке и размещении. Эксперты проектируют числовые алгоритмы, которые конвертируют первоначальное послание в защищённый формат.

Сегодняшняя криптография реализует четыре основные цели. Первая цель — обеспечение секретности, когда только проверенные клиенты обретают проникновение к наполнению. Вторая цель сопряжена с верификацией источника. Третья проблема касается целостности сведений, гарантируя, что 1хбет официальный сайт не было искажено при передаче. Четвёртая проблема — невозможность отречения от авторства письма.

Направления внедрения криптографии охватывают разнообразие областей активности. Финансовый область применяет 1xbet для сохранности экономических переводов и частных сведений. Государственные структуры применяют криптографические техники для обеспечения защищённости закрытой данных. Онлайн-торговля рассчитывает на шифрование при обработке расчётов и охране сведений заказчиков.

Фундаментальные определения: ключ, шифр, общедоступные и конфиденциальные данные

Ключ представляет собой секретный параметр, который применяется в методе криптования для преобразования данных. Длина ключа измеряется в битах и напрямую воздействует на надёжность охраны. Нынешние системы применяют ключи длиной от 128 до 256 бит.

Шифр представляет способ изменения исходных информации в нечитаемый облик. Процесс кодирования конвертирует читаемый текст в последовательность символов, который невозможно прочитать без особого ключа. Противоположный операция зовётся декодированием и воссоздаёт начальное контент. Всевозможные алгоритмы задействуют 1хбет для обеспечения разных градаций защиты.

Общедоступные информация открыты всякому юзеру без барьеров. Подобная данные не предполагает дополнительной защиты и может беспрепятственно распределяться. Образцами выступают публичные извещения или энциклопедические документы.

Закрытые сведения требуют лимитирования доступа и безопасности от непричастных лиц. К закрытой информации относятся личные информация, коммерческие секреты, финансовые данные. Предприятия применяют 1xbet казино для недопущения разглашения закрытых данных.

Симметричные методы кодирования: основа единого ключа

Симметрическое криптование основано на использовании одного ключа для изменения и регенерации сведений. Отправитель эксплуатирует ключ для криптования послания, а получатель задействует тот же ключ для расшифровки. Оба стороны взаимодействия должны предварительно договориться о секретном ключе.

Главное плюс симметричных алгоритмов заключается в высокой быстроте обработки сведений. Вычислительные действия нуждаются наименьших мощностей процессора, что даёт шифровать масштабные массивы данных за небольшое время. Банки задействуют 1xbet для обеспечения миллионов операций ежедневно.

Основная проблема симметричного кодирования сопряжена с передачей ключей между субъектами. Транспортировка секретного ключа по незащищённому каналу порождает угрозу получения киберпреступниками. При компрометации ключа вся закодированная сведения делается открытой.

Популярные симметрические методы охватывают AES, DES и Blowfish. Стандарт AES признаётся наиболее безопасным и задействуется государственными учреждениями. Алгоритм обеспечивает ключи величиной 128, 192 и 256 бит для 1хбет в соответствии от запросов системы.

Асимметричная криптография: дуэт ключей и обмен сведениями

Асимметричное криптование использует два вычислительно соединённых ключа для охраны сведений. Общедоступный ключ передаётся вольно и доступен любым интересующимся. Приватный ключ содержится в конфиденциальности и ведом только обладателю. Сведения, защищённая одним ключом, дешифруется только связанным ключом.

Процесс взаимодействия сообщениями осуществляется следующим способом. Источник приобретает общедоступный ключ адресата из публичного источника. Потом источник криптует послание этим ключом и пересылает данные. Получатель применяет свой приватный ключ для дешифрования содержимого.

Асимметрическая криптография решает сложность распределения ключей, свойственную для симметричных механизмов. Участникам коммуникации не нужно предварительно договариваться о конфиденциальном ключе. Открытые ключи транслируются по стандартным маршрутам связи без опасности компрометации.

Главные методы асимметрического шифрования охватывают:

  • RSA — крайне распространенный метод, основанный на трудности разложения крупных чисел
  • ECC — использует 1xbet казино на основе эллиптических кривых, требует меньшей длины ключа
  • ElGamal — используется для криптования и создания цифровых подписей

Хеш-функции: одностороннее изменение и мониторинг целостности

Хеш-функция составляет собой математический алгоритм, который конвертирует информацию любого размера в строку неизменной размера. Продукт трансформации зовётся хеш-суммой или хешем. Характеристика хеш-функции кроется в невозможности воссоздания первоначальных сведений из полученного хеша.

Криптографические хеш-функции имеют тремя важными качествами. Первое качество — детерминированность, когда равные входные данные стабильно создают аналогичный хеш. Второе характеристика касается устойчивости к коллизиям. Третье свойство кроется в лавинном феномене, когда малейшее вариация исходных сведений кардинально изменяет продукт.

Контроль целостности сведений формирует главное применение хеш-функций. Источник формирует хеш-сумму объекта до отправкой. Получатель заново формирует хеш доставленного документа и сопоставляет итоги. Идентичность хеш-сумм свидетельствует, что документ не был модифицирован.

Популярные хеш-функции содержат SHA-256, SHA-3 и MD5. Алгоритм SHA-256 создаёт хеш длиной 256 бит и массово применяется в 1xbet для поддержания безопасности транзакций. Старый MD5 не рекомендуется для критичных использований.

Электронные подписи: как подтверждается аутентичность источника

Цифровая подпись является собой криптографический средство, который подтверждает принадлежность цифрового материала. Методика построена на асимметрическом кодировании и хеш-функциях. Цифровая подпись обеспечивает, что файл разработан определённым отправителем и не был изменён.

Процедура создания цифровой автографа содержит несколько этапов. Вначале отправитель рассчитывает хеш-сумму документа с помощью криптографической функции. Потом созданный хеш шифруется конфиденциальным ключом отправителя. Закодированный хеш превращается цифровой автографом и привязывается к файлу.

Удостоверение достоверности выполняется реципиентом материала. Получатель дешифрует подпись общедоступным ключом источника и извлекает оригинальный хеш. Параллельно получатель лично формирует хеш-сумму полученного документа. Равенство двух хеш-сумм удостоверяет достоверность авторства и отсутствие искажений.

Электронные автографы массово применяются в цифровом документопотоке учреждений. Правительственные структуры эксплуатируют 1хбет для подтверждения формальных материалов и отчётов. Финансовые решения предполагают электронные автографы для подтверждения масштабных расчётов и экономических транзакций.

Производство и хранение криптографических ключей

Создание криптографических ключей предполагает применения надёжных источников непредсказуемости. Некачественный производитель генерирует угадываемые ключи, которые киберпреступники могут подобрать. Актуальные операционные системы применяют аппаратные генераторы, собирающие энтропию из материальных событий: движения мыши, кликов клавиш, помех коммуникационных соединений.

Качество генерации непосредственно сказывается на сохранность полной инфраструктуры. Цифровые генераторы задействуют вычислительные методы для генерации последовательностей. Такие генераторы предполагают стартового значения, который должен быть действительно рандомным.

Сохранение конфиденциальных ключей является критически важную задачу цифровой защищённости. Ключи недопустимо содержать в незащищённом состоянии на жестком накопителе. Специализированные приборы — технические компоненты защищённости — предоставляют защищенное размещение без опции получения.

Цифровые способы хранения содержат кодирование ключей через помощью главного-пароля. Клиент запоминает один мощный шифр, который охраняет все прочие ключи. Компании применяют 1xbet казино для общего управления ключами и надзора проникновения служащих.

Стандартные уязвимости и ошибки при эксплуатации криптографии

Неправильное эксплуатация криптографических техник создает значительные дыры в охране информации. Создатели часто совершают промахи при внедрении криптографии в программное приложение. Даже безопасные способы оказываются слабыми при ошибочной имплементации.

Применение неактуальных алгоритмов составляет массовую сложность безопасности. Многие механизмы сохраняют применять MD5 или DES, несмотря на раскрытые уязвимости. Киберпреступники успешно ломают подобные методы с посредством сегодняшних вычислительных средств.

Простые пароли и малые ключи снижают эффективность любой криптографической решения. Юзеры устанавливают примитивные пароли, которые без труда подбираются техникой подбора. Ключи недостаточной размера взламываются за реалистичное период.

Ключевые недочёты при взаимодействии с криптографией охватывают:

  • Хранение ключей параллельно с зашифрованными сведениями в общей системе
  • Игнорирование валидации удостоверений при установке защищённых соединений
  • Многократное эксплуатация разовых ключей и стартовых векторов
  • Пропуск патчей безопасности для 1хбет в криптографических пакетах

Задействование криптографии в обыденной реальности: HTTPS, мессенджеры, расчёты

Протокол HTTPS оберегает передачу данных между клиентом пользователя и веб-сервером. Любое заход ресурса с приставкой https автоматически включает криптование соединения. Браузер и сервер делятся ключами и передают информацию в закодированном виде. Злоумышленники не могут перехватить шифры, данные карт или личные письма при использовании HTTPS.

Современные мессенджеры задействуют сквозное криптование для защиты общения пользователей. Сообщения кодируются на устройстве источника и дешифруются только на гаджете получателя. Серверы мессенджера транслируют защищённые информацию без опции увидеть материал. Распространённые программы эксплуатируют 1xbet казино для обеспечения приватности миллиардов сообщений постоянно.

Электронные платёжные системы полагаются на криптографию для защиты финансовых переводов. Финансовые карты несут микросхемы с криптографическими ключами, которые производят одноразовые пароли для всякой операции. Смартфонные сервисы банков шифруют данные до отправкой на сервер. Методика блокчейн эксплуатирует криптографические подписи для удостоверения переводов в цифровых валютах.

This entry was posted in q. Bookmark the permalink.